Towson, MD dialysis technician salary overview (2026 est., based on 2025 BLS)

In 2026, dialysis technicians in Towson, Maryland, can expect a median annual salary of $40,478, reflecting the local market dynamics influenced heavily by major employers like Fresenius and DaVita. The salary range extends from $32,246 at the 10th percentile to $62,740 at the 90th percentile, indicating that earnings can vary significantly based on experience, role, and workplace setting. These figures are derived from estimates based on 2025 BLS data and adjusted for regional cost factors, which are particularly relevant given Towson's cost-of-living index of 109.3, highlighting that living expenses in the area exceed the national average. Dialysis Technician Job Market in Towson

The job market in Towson currently employs 11 dialysis technicians, translating to a compact but stable local workforce. Given the cost-of-living reality, professionals in this field should be particularly strategic about employer choice, as outpatient dialysis chains like Fresenius and DaVita dominate the industry, collectively accounting for approximately 90% of the market. These organizations often offer competitive pay scales, which may include additional incentives such as shift differentials, especially for less desirable hours, or premiums associated with home dialysis training roles. The spread between lower and higher wages may further reflect varied responsibilities, including leadership positions or technical cross-training stipends. For those focusing on maximizing their income in Towson MD, pursuing advanced certifications from recognized bodies like NNCC, BONENT, or NNCO and seeking roles that incorporate more complex tasks could significantly enhance earning potential in this evolving sector.
